Thymosin Beta 10 (TMSb10)
Thymosin-beta-10 is closely related in sequence to TMSB4 and is also an actin-sequestering protein. In most tissues of the rat, the same molecular weight species of TMSB10 mRNA is found; This finding, together with primer extension experiments, suggested that the 2 mRNAs are transcribed from the same gene through a combination of differential promoter utilization and alternative splicing. Both mRNAs were present in pachytene spermatocytes; only the testis-specific mRNA was detected in postmeiotic haploid spermatids. Immunohistochemical analysis showed that the protein was present in differentiating spermatids, suggesting that the testis-specific TMSB10 mRNA is translated in haploid male germ cells. thymosin-beta-10 protein synthesized in adult testis was identical in size to that synthesized in brain.
